Ayzıt — named after the goddess of beauty in ancient Turkish mythology — is a lightweight, free and open-source 3D model viewer and converter for Windows.

Built as a practical utility for 3D graphics creation and programming, Ayzıt is released under the MIT license and is completely free for both commercial and non-commercial use.

For the curious, the main technologies behind it:
C++, Visual Studio, Windows API, WinUI, Direct2D, Direct3D, HLSL, Assimp, and FreeImage.

Features

  • 3D Model Viewing
  • 3D Model Converting
  • Rendering Features: Shadow Mapping, Deferred Shading, Physically Based Rendering, Normal Mapping, Cube Mapping, Displacement Mapping, Bump Mapping, Parallax Mapping, Gamma Correction, HDR, Bloom, Screen Space Ambient Occlusion, Custom Resolve Anti-Aliasing, and more.
